For starters, since it’s a Japan-only pop-up event (running in Tokyo from Sept 2–15), you’re out of luck trying to buy directly from overseas. The online store ships domestically starting in October, but eeo.today does not ship internationally.
Setting Up the Proxy/Forwarder
But, if you aren't discouraged yet, there are re-routing options. Tenso and Buyee are re-routing companies based in Japan that let international customers ship their order domestic to get them re-routed overseas.
I ended up using Tenso, a forwarding service that provides you with a local Japanese address and phone number to use at checkout. You pay a small fee when they re-route the package to you later. The fees are on the reasonable side, I would dare say.
That's when the game hits you with the OP boss : you now need to navigate the eeo.today website to open an account. You need to fill up the Japanese kanta-written form with Japanese information also written in kanta. Yup, that was a challenge. If you aren't familiar with Japanese address formats, using an AI tool or translation extension to map out the fields (especially the Kana/Furigana name requirements) saves a ton of headaches.

As you can see on the second image, keychains and acrylic standees are sold in sets. I grabbed some keychains and acrylic standees. On eeo.today, individual items are sold as gacha-style blind-box items. You pick the set, but you can't choose the exact character unless you buy the entire (much more expensive) full set box.
I ordered 6 random standees expecting to wait until the box arrived to see what I got. Nope. Surprise: the website actually lets you do a virtual unboxing right after checkout (3rd picture)!
